Output e290709b6526884cfc7ee459945da058877dc35b973c260c83bc419ce043cd55:20

value
8793425
script pubkey
OP_0 OP_PUSHBYTES_32 8b5630c8066784e821b3ae619c802e30818e034b89f668c3593251feca19f797
address
bc1q3dtrpjqxv7zwsgdn4eseeqpwxzqcuq6t38mx3s6exfglajse77ts0fzuqk
transaction
e290709b6526884cfc7ee459945da058877dc35b973c260c83bc419ce043cd55
spent
true